India, Jan. 19 -- With wounds of India's series defeat to New Zealand still fresh, captain Shubman Gill has been unable to escape the wave of criticism that's been directed at him. Gill has lost his first two ODI series as captain - against Australia and New Zealand. However, what makes this defeat a bitter pill to swallow for India is the fact that they were outplayed by a fairly inexperienced New Zealand side. Kane Williamson, Ish Sodhi, Lockie Ferguson, Tom Latham, Rachin Ravindra, Mitchell Santner and Matt Henry are some of the names that didn't feature in the Playing XI; yet New Zealand comprehensively broke their duck in India.
